Output 668b60fcb0a7f469af079ba9b1573a662e11d5f88d99e103e02aa8c86327debf:0

value
20239182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 caedf3d123c7a4ef2a727343cc01cfd664d9767c OP_EQUAL
address
MSQ9nQLhZiAVmEthCVSrn8AeTM7MMFcpkp
transaction
668b60fcb0a7f469af079ba9b1573a662e11d5f88d99e103e02aa8c86327debf
spent
true